$147.68 crowdfunded from 0 people
SmartMuv offers a sophisticated platform for Solidity smart contract comprehensive state/storage analysis and data extraction.
It aims to revolutionize Dapp analytics and exploration within the blockchain space, by not only solving the problem of limited visibility into contract states but also by providing deep insights into Dapp activities, source code, and slot layouts. Our platform enables users to obtain a complete and detailed view of a smart contract's storage layout, including variable names, values, and slot numbers.
SmartMuv's unique "Key Approximation Analysis" technique surmounts Solidity's limitations in mapping variable keys, enhancing the accuracy and breadth of state extraction.
It is an invaluable tool for developers, auditors, and blockchain explorers, empowering them to audit contracts more effectively, manage contract upgrades, migrate contracts between EVM-compatible chains, and explore Dapps with unprecedented depth and precision, thereby establishing itself as a crucial resource in the blockchain ecosystem.
Key Features
Slot Analysis: Get a detailed slot layout of any smart contract.
State Extraction: Snapshot contract states up to any designated block number.
State Provider: A perfect tool for blockchain explorers, offering complete contract state data.
Storage Audit: Auditors can perform extensive storage audits on storage data for improved security and efficiency.
Redeployment/Upgrade Assistance: Handle smart contract upgrades while preserving existing state and data.
Migration Support: Migrate contracts between layers easily, keeping essential contract data intact.
Check out our GitHub repo at https://github.com/WaizKhan7/SmartMuv
Link to peer-reviewed research work published on ACM TOSEM - https://dl.acm.org/doi/10.1145/3548683
SmartMuv Website
Our website currently allows users to analyze contract storage, extract data, and generate comprehensive reports.
Slot Analysis
SmartMuv analyzes the source code and provides a complete slot layout of the smart contract.
State Extraction
SmartMuv analyzes and then extracts the complete state/data of the contract using our deep tech algorithms.
Users can also download the extracted state in JSON format by clicking on the “Download” button.
Detailed Analysis Report
Users can generate detailed reports about their contract’s source code, mapping keys, slot layout, and storage details from our website.
Example Report
SmartMuv (Dapp Explorer) History
-
accepted into Infra on Polygon#1 1 year ago.